How to Retain Loyal Customers in the Beauty Industry

In the competitive world of the beauty industry, attracting new customers is only half the battle. While acquiring new clients is essential for growth, retaining loyal customers is what sustains long-term success. Loyal customers are more likely to make repeat purchases, refer others, and become brand advocates, all of which contribute to the sustained growth of your beauty business. In this article, we will explore strategies that can help you retain loyal customers in the beauty industry, enhance their experience, and build lasting relationships that foster brand loyalty.


1. Provide Exceptional Customer Service

The foundation of customer loyalty lies in exceptional customer service. In the beauty industry, where personal interactions often take place—whether in a salon, spa, or through online consultations—how your clients feel during and after their visit is crucial. Clients expect personalized attention and care, and providing this can set you apart from your competitors.

How to Offer Exceptional Customer Service:

  • Train Your Staff: Ensure that your employees are well-trained not only in beauty techniques but also in providing excellent customer service. Staff should be courteous, knowledgeable, and attentive to clients' needs. A friendly, welcoming environment encourages repeat visits.
  • Active Listening: Take time to listen to your customers. Whether it's feedback about a product or service or just a casual conversation, showing genuine interest in their concerns and preferences helps build rapport and trust.
  • Personalized Experiences: Tailor your services to meet the specific needs of your customers. For instance, if a client has sensitive skin, suggest products or treatments that suit their skin type. This personalized attention makes customers feel valued.
  • Resolve Issues Promptly: If a customer has a complaint, handle it swiftly and professionally. Addressing issues in a timely and empathetic manner can turn a negative experience into a positive one, strengthening customer loyalty.

Why It Works: Customers are more likely to return to a business where they feel appreciated and well-treated. Positive customer service experiences build trust and emotional connections, which encourage repeat business and positive word-of-mouth.


2. Reward Customer Loyalty

Everyone loves to feel appreciated, and rewarding your loyal customers is an effective way to ensure they return. Loyalty programs are a great way to show gratitude for repeat business and provide an incentive for customers to keep coming back.

Ways to Reward Loyal Customers:

  • Create a Loyalty Program: Implement a rewards program where customers earn points for every purchase. These points can be redeemed for discounts, free products, or special services. For example, a customer who accumulates enough points might receive a free facial or a discount on their next product purchase.
  • Offer Exclusive Discounts: Provide special discounts or promotions to loyal customers. You can offer them early access to sales, a birthday discount, or a special gift for referring friends.
  • VIP Status: Create a VIP program that offers exclusive perks to high-spending customers. VIP members might receive priority booking, exclusive beauty consultations, or first access to new products or services.
  • Referral Rewards: Encourage loyal customers to refer friends and family by offering them a reward for every successful referral. This could be a discount on their next purchase or a free product.

Why It Works: Loyalty programs and rewards show customers that their continued business is valued. Not only do these rewards motivate customers to return, but they also encourage them to refer your business to others, expanding your customer base and fostering a sense of community around your brand.


3. Continuously Innovate and Improve Your Offerings

One of the biggest challenges in retaining customers is ensuring that your products and services remain fresh and exciting. Customers in the beauty industry are always looking for the latest trends and innovations. By staying ahead of the curve and constantly improving your offerings, you can keep your customers engaged and loyal to your brand.

Ways to Innovate and Improve:

  • Stay Updated with Industry Trends: Follow the latest beauty trends and ensure that your products and services are aligned with current consumer preferences. Whether it’s introducing new skincare lines, organic beauty products, or trendy makeup products, staying current with the market keeps your offerings relevant.
  • Introduce New Products or Services: Regularly introduce new products, services, or treatments to give customers something to look forward to. This could include launching a new makeup collection, offering seasonal services, or providing unique beauty experiences that differentiate you from competitors.
  • Request Feedback: Regularly ask your customers for feedback on your products or services. Use this input to make improvements and show your customers that you are committed to meeting their needs.
  • Offer Customization: Many beauty customers appreciate products and services that can be customized to their needs. Offering personalized consultations or bespoke beauty solutions allows customers to feel like your brand caters specifically to them.

Why It Works: When customers see that your business is constantly evolving and improving, they are more likely to stay loyal. Innovation keeps your offerings fresh and exciting, and it reassures customers that you are invested in providing the best possible experience.


4. Build Emotional Connections with Your Customers

In the beauty industry, the connection between a brand and its customers can be highly emotional. People often associate beauty products and services with personal identity, self-care, and confidence. Building emotional connections with your customers can be a powerful driver of loyalty.

How to Build Emotional Connections:

  • Tell Your Brand Story: Share the story behind your brand, such as your values, your commitment to quality, or the inspiration behind your products. This helps customers feel connected to your mission and create a deeper bond with your business.
  • Engage on Social Media: Social media is a fantastic platform to engage with your customers on a personal level. Share behind-the-scenes content, celebrate customer milestones, or highlight customer testimonials. This kind of interaction humanizes your brand and builds emotional connections.
  • Celebrate Customer Milestones: Acknowledge your customers' milestones, such as birthdays or anniversaries, by sending them a personalized message or gift. This gesture shows that you care beyond just making a sale and can strengthen their emotional attachment to your brand.
  • Create a Community: Build a community around your beauty brand by hosting events, both online and offline, that allow customers to interact with each other and your team. This could include beauty workshops, online tutorials, or loyalty club gatherings. Creating a sense of belonging encourages long-term loyalty.

Why It Works: When customers feel emotionally connected to a brand, they are more likely to stay loyal. This connection goes beyond transactions and taps into customers' feelings, creating a strong foundation for continued patronage.


5. Offer Consistent and High-Quality Products

At the core of any successful beauty business is the product itself. Customers return to businesses that offer high-quality products that meet their expectations and deliver the results they seek. Consistency in product quality ensures that customers always know they can trust your brand.

How to Ensure Product Consistency:

  • Focus on Quality Control: Implement strict quality control measures to ensure that your beauty products are always of the highest quality. This includes sourcing top-quality ingredients, using reliable suppliers, and maintaining consistent manufacturing processes.
  • Provide Transparent Ingredient Information: Many customers, especially those interested in skincare and cosmetics, prefer to know what ingredients are in the products they purchase. By being transparent about the ingredients and their benefits, you build trust and credibility with your customers.
  • Respond to Product Issues: If a customer experiences an issue with a product, take immediate action to resolve it. Whether it’s offering a refund, replacement, or simply addressing the problem, responding positively to product concerns helps maintain trust and loyalty.

Why It Works: When your customers consistently receive high-quality products that live up to their expectations, they are more likely to return for future purchases. Product consistency builds trust, and trust is a cornerstone of customer loyalty.


6. Use Personalized Marketing

Personalized marketing is one of the most effective ways to retain loyal customers in the beauty industry. By tailoring your marketing efforts to the individual needs and preferences of your customers, you show them that you understand their unique needs and value their business.

How to Personalize Your Marketing:

  • Use Data to Tailor Offers: Collect and analyze customer data to understand their buying behavior and preferences. Based on this data, send personalized product recommendations, promotions, or content that is relevant to their specific interests.
  • Segment Your Email List: Create segmented email lists based on customer behavior. For example, you could create different lists for frequent buyers, first-time customers, or those who have shown interest in a particular product or service.
  • Send Personalized Communication: Use your customers’ names and refer to their previous purchases when communicating with them. This makes them feel valued and appreciated and creates a more personal relationship with your brand.

Why It Works: Personalized marketing makes customers feel seen and understood. By tailoring your communication and offers to their individual preferences, you strengthen their emotional connection to your brand and increase the likelihood of repeat purchases.
